This foundational program provides a clear overview of service dog requirements and training processes. It covers the legal standards under the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A), explores diverse tasks such as medical alerts or mobility assistance, and explains the specific responsibilities of a handler. We examine the differences between owner-training and professional programs while highlighting how balanced training ensures reliability in public spaces. This course serves as a guide for anyone attending the Pink Paws monthly info sessions, held every second Saturday of the month, to ensure they understand the basics of service dog work and public access.
